Ordinals
beta
Address bc1q8du0wvw7mk70sd95fcqrysjag0ytn7drptmdql
sat balance
8394
runes balances
outputs
8add9ccbabc75aa1cb90d79f943253659a54782515dcc88317a1d6b4d131eb34:0